1998 Dodge Ram problems & reliability
483 owner complaints filed with NHTSA for the 1998 Dodge Ram, alongside 5 safety recall campaigns. Last verified Aug 7, 2026. Complaints are unverified reports submitted by owners to the federal Office of Defects Investigation.
Each complaint is counted once (by NHTSA case number), even when it names several vehicles.
39 complaints report injuries (52 injured, 3 deaths reported).
Federal crash records (FARS 2020–2023): 1998 Dodge Ram vehicles were involved in 128 fatal crashes with 72 occupant deaths. Involvement counts are not adjusted for how many are on the road and do not imply fault or a vehicle defect.
Most reported problems
| Component | Complaints | Share |
|---|---|---|
| Service Brakes, Hydraulic | 107 | 22% |
| Power Train | 80 | 17% |
| Air Bags | 66 | 14% |
| Electrical System | 48 | 10% |
| Engine and Engine Cooling | 38 | 8% |
| Suspension | 31 | 6% |
| Steering | 28 | 6% |
| Vehicle Speed Control | 25 | 5% |
| Fuel System, Gasoline | 20 | 4% |
| Structure | 18 | 4% |
Component groups as classified by NHTSA. A complaint can name more than one component, so shares may sum to more than 100%.

Mileage when problems occurred
Half of the failures with a reported odometer reading occurred by 74,500 miles (middle 50% between 58,925 and 101,750 miles), based on 28 complaints that included mileage.
